Essential Mountain Climbing Safety Tips: Prepare for a Safe Adventure

Mountain climbing is an exhilarating outdoor activity that offers an incredible challenge and breathtaking views. However, it is also an extremely dangerous sport, and accidents can happen. Before you hit the mountain trails, it is crucial to be aware of the potential risks and prepare yourself with the right equipment and knowledge to stay safe. In this article, we will provide you with essential mountain climbing safety tips that you need to know to make your adventure a successful and safe one.

What are the Essential Mountain Climbing Safety Tips?

When it comes to mountain climbing, safety should be your top priority. Here are some of the essential mountain climbing safety tips that every climber should follow:

Research Your Route: Researching your route beforehand is critical to ensure that you are well-prepared and informed about the terrain, weather, and other factors that could affect your climb.

Get in Shape: Mountain climbing is a physically demanding activity that requires a high level of fitness. Be sure to train your body for the climb to avoid exhaustion, injury, or altitude sickness.

Invest in Quality Gear: Your gear is your lifeline on the mountain, so invest in high-quality equipment that is comfortable, durable, and reliable. This includes your climbing shoes, harness, helmet, ropes, and other essential gear.

Check Your Equipment: Before you start your climb, make sure to check your gear for any damages or defects. This includes inspecting your ropes, carabiners, and other equipment to ensure they are in good condition.

Dress Appropriately: Dressing appropriately for the mountain conditions is critical to protect yourself from the elements. Wear layers of clothing that are breathable, waterproof, and can keep you warm in cold weather.

Pack Enough Food and Water: Pack enough food and water to keep you hydrated and energized throughout your climb. Bring lightweight, high-energy snacks and hydration systems that are easy to access.

Communicate with Your Team: Communication is key when it comes to mountain climbing. Make sure to communicate with your team throughout the climb to ensure that everyone is safe and aware of any potential hazards.

Learn Basic First Aid: Knowing basic first aid skills can be lifesaving in case of an emergency. Learn how to treat injuries, manage altitude sickness, and provide CPR if necessary.

Practice Leave No Trace Principles: Mountain climbing can have a significant impact on the environment, so make sure to practice leave no trace principles to minimize your impact. This includes packing out all your trash, avoiding disturbing wildlife, and staying on designated trails.

Know When to Turn Back: Sometimes, it's best to turn back before reaching the summit. Know when to turn back if the weather conditions are too severe, you or a team member is injured, or if you feel too exhausted to continue.

How Can You Stay Safe on the Mountain?

Staying safe on the mountain requires a combination of physical preparation, mental strength, and awareness. Here are some additional tips to help you stay safe on your climb:

1. Get Proper Training

Mountain climbing is a technical and challenging sport that requires a high level of skill and expertise. It is essential to get proper training from an experienced instructor before attempting a climb. Training can help you learn critical techniques, safety procedures, and how to handle emergencies.

2. Stay Hydrated

Staying hydrated is critical when climbing at high altitude. Dehydration can cause headaches, fatigue, and altitude sickness. Bring enough water and hydration systems that are easy to access throughout your climb.
